NEW DELHI: Bombay High Court has released the notification for the recruitment of System Officer and Senior System Officers at its official website. Eligible candidates can fill the online application form of Bombay High Court recruitment from September 24. The upper age limit to apply for Bombay High Court Recruitment 2020 is 40 years. Bombay High Court Recruitment 2020 - Important Dates
-
Start date of online application form: September 24, 2020
-
Last date to apply for Bombay High Court recruitment: October 8, 2020
Bombay High Court Recruitment 2020 - Vacancy Details
-
System Officer: 80 posts
-
Senior System Officer: 31 posts
Bombay High Court Recruitment 2020 - Eligibility Criteria
-
Upper age limit: 40 years
-
Educational qualification: Must hold a Degree of B.E./B.Tech. In Computer Science / Engineering or Information Technology or Electronic Engineering or equivalent qualification from recognized University with five year experience.

NOTE: There is no application fee for Bombay High Court recruitment 2020
Bombay High Court Recruitment 2020 - Selection Process
The selection of candidates will be made on the basis of educational qualification, work experience and personal interview.
